    If you want gardens then you need to go into Windsor Great Park - Savill Garden is 35 acres of formally laid out gardens, whilst the Valley Gardens are 250 acres of undulating valleys with loads of flowering shrubs, bushes & and trees. Windsor Great Park itself is a fabulous place to go and walk - deer in the deer park, loads of monuments & statues, Virginia Water, a Roman folly, and some of the oldest trees in the country. And all pretty much traffic-free.

    The Royal Collection Trust holds the copyright to the items and interiors to royal palaces, that's why you can't take photos. You have to pay to video or photograph interiors, I went to Sandringham last year and you couldn't film in there either. Kensington Palace is run by Historic Royal Palaces and they do allow photography there. I assume Highclere Castle also copyright their interiors and that's why they don't allow filming or photography. The Downton production company probably pays a good fee to film inside Highclere. I visited Sansouci Palace in Germany and if you want to film there you pay a photography fee and you wear a wrist band to show you paid and can film. Otherwise it's no photography for copyright reasons.
